Output 8123400a7e6db8bb3091289d243a1c0ce2fd51d36c1bc22afeb25fda4e6b0213:0

value
125000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7caef04ab8ec1fde40d466104b22fa76dbc4b3b6 OP_EQUAL
address
3D4HHHDyXLkrx93Y7bJDoiNMBpz23RQayq
transaction
8123400a7e6db8bb3091289d243a1c0ce2fd51d36c1bc22afeb25fda4e6b0213
spent
true